Waldhäuser Wald is a region situated within the Bavarian Forest National Park, characterized by its elevated position and dense, ancient forests. The landscape features prominent natural landmarks such as the Lusen, the third highest mountain in the national park, and the Großer Rachel, the highest peak, both offering extensive views. This area provides diverse terrain for outdoor pursuits, including well-maintained trails leading to summits and paths through varied forest ecosystems. Waldhäuser Wald is a region located within the Bavarian Forest National Park. It is characterized by its elevated position, dense ancient forests, and prominent natural landmarks like the Lusen and Großer Rachel mountains. The area is known for its commitment to preserving nature and its diverse ecosystems.

Key natural features include the Lusen, the third highest mountain in the Bavarian Forest National Park, known for its granite dome. The Großer Rachel, the highest mountain in the park, also offers extensive views. From these summits, visitors can see across the Bavarian Forest and, on clear days, the Alpine ridge.
